Discover the real stories behind the battles that shaped World War II and the world we live in today.From the very first shots in Poland to the final days in Berlin, Great Battles of World War II’s European Theater for Kids takes young readers on a vivid, engaging journey through the most important conflicts of the war. This book brings history to life with gripping scenes, clear explanations, fascinating facts, and kid-friendly storytelling.Follow the soldiers, pilots, sailors, and civilians who faced incredible challenges. Learn how new technologies changed the course of the war. Explore life on the home fronts, where families endured rationing, blackouts, and air raids. Meet the leaders and everyday heroes whose decisions and bravery shaped the future of Europe.Each chapter focuses on a key battle or turning point, including:The Invasion of PolandThe Fall of FranceThe Battle of BritainThe North African CampaignThe Siege of LeningradThe Battle of StalingradD-Day and the Normandy InvasionThe Air War in EuropeThe Battle of the BulgeThe Battle for Berlin…and more!Along the way, readers will discover how the war unfolded, why each battle mattered, and how the world was transformed in its aftermath. With captivating storytelling, accessible explanations, and powerful illustrations inspired by authentic 1940s photography, this book helps young historians understand not just what happened, but why it still matters today.Perfect for classrooms, homeschool, or young history fans, this is World War II told for kids in a way that is exciting, meaningful, and unforgettable.
